VMware虚拟机磁盘分配指南
vmware虚拟机怎么分配磁盘

首页 2025-03-15 13:49:14



VMware虚拟机磁盘分配全攻略 在现代的IT环境中,虚拟化技术已经成为提升资源利用率、降低成本和增强系统灵活性的关键手段

    VMware作为虚拟化技术的领头羊,其提供的虚拟机(VM)解决方案被广泛应用于各种场景

    然而,对于许多初学者和管理员来说,如何有效地为VMware虚拟机分配磁盘空间仍然是一个挑战

    本文将详细介绍VMware虚拟机磁盘分配的全过程,帮助读者掌握这一关键技能

     一、理解磁盘分区的基本概念 在开始具体的磁盘分配之前,我们首先需要理解磁盘分区的基本概念

    分区,又称磁盘分区,是指在物理硬盘或虚拟硬盘上划分出独立的逻辑区域,每个区域可以独立安装操作系统、存储数据

    对于VMware虚拟机而言,分区是管理虚拟硬盘空间、提升系统灵活性和数据安全性的关键步骤

     1.主分区:通常包含操作系统的引导扇区和文件系统,是系统启动所必需的

     2.扩展分区:不能直接使用,需进一步划分为逻辑分区

     3.逻辑分区:用于存储数据、安装应用程序等,可根据需求灵活创建

     4.交换分区(Linux特有):用作虚拟内存,当物理内存不足时,系统会使用交换分区中的空间

     二、VMware虚拟机磁盘分配前的准备 在进行VMware虚拟机磁盘分配之前,充分的准备工作至关重要

    这包括规划需求、资源评估、操作系统选择和VMware版本确认等

     1.规划需求:明确虚拟机将用于何种目的(如开发、测试、服务器应用等),以及预期的系统负载和资源需求

    这有助于确定所需的磁盘空间大小

     2.资源评估:根据需求,评估所需的CPU、内存、存储空间等资源配置

    确保虚拟机有足够的资源来支持其运行

     3.操作系统选择:选择合适的操作系统版本,考虑其对硬件资源的需求和兼容性

    不同的操作系统对磁盘空间的需求可能有所不同

     4.VMware版本:确保使用的VMware Workstation、VMware ESXi等版本支持您的操作系统和所需功能

    不同版本的VMware可能提供不同的磁盘管理功能

     三、创建并配置虚拟机 在VMware中创建并配置虚拟机是磁盘分配的前提

    以下是创建和配置虚拟机的基本步骤: 1.打开VMware软件:启动VMware Workstation或VMware ESXi等虚拟化软件

     2.选择新建虚拟机:在软件界面中选择“新建虚拟机”选项

     3.选择安装模式:根据向导选择“典型”或“自定义”安装模式

    初学者推荐使用“典型”模式,因为它提供了简化的配置流程

     4.选择操作系统类型和版本:在向导中选择要安装的操作系统类型及版本

    这有助于VMware为虚拟机分配适当的资源

     5.命名虚拟机并设置存放位置:为虚拟机命名并选择其存放位置

    确保虚拟机文件保存在有足够的磁盘空间的磁盘上

     6.配置硬盘:在“配置硬盘”步骤中,可以选择“创建新虚拟硬盘”或“使用现有虚拟硬盘”

    如果选择创建新虚拟硬盘,则需要设定硬盘大小、选择硬盘文件类型(如VMDK)等

     四、VMware虚拟机磁盘分配策略 在创建并配置好虚拟机后,接下来是具体的磁盘分配策略

    这包括单一操作系统分区策略、多分区策略和使用VMware工具优化分区等

     1.单一操作系统分区策略: 适用场景:小型或测试环境

     t- 策略描述:整个虚拟硬盘只划分一个主分区,用于安装操作系统和存储所有数据

     优点:配置简单,易于管理

     t- 缺点:缺乏数据隔离,一旦系统崩溃,数据恢复困难

     2.多分区策略: 适用场景:生产环境或复杂应用

     t- 策略描述:根据需求将虚拟硬盘划分为多个分区,包括操作系统分区、数据分区、备份分区(如适用)和交换分区(Linux特有)

     t- 操作系统分区:至少分配20-50GB,根据操作系统类型和预期安装的软件数量调整

     t- 数据分区:用于存储应用程序数据、用户文件等,建议根据数据量和增长预期分配空间

     t- 备份分区:用于存放系统备份和重要数据备份,大小应根据备份需求确定

     t- 交换分区(Linux):通常为物理内存的1-2倍,用于系统内存不足时的虚拟内存交换

     3.使用VMware工具优化分区: t- 安装VMware Tools:VMware Tools提供了针对虚拟机的优化功能,包括自动调整分区大小、优化存储性能等

     t- 利用磁盘管理功能:在VMware Tools中,可以利用“磁盘管理”功能调整分区大小或添加新分区

    但需谨慎操作,以防数据丢失

     五、VMware虚拟机磁盘分配实施步骤 以下是具体的VMware虚拟机磁盘分配实施步骤,以Windows操作系统为例: 1.完成虚拟机创建:按照前面的步骤创建虚拟机并安装操作系统

    确保虚拟机能够正常启动并运行

     2.进入磁盘管理:在Windows系统中,打开“控制面板”->“管理工具”->“计算机管理”->“磁盘管理”

    在此界面,可以看到虚拟机的虚拟硬盘及其当前分区情况

     3.创建新分区: 右键点击未分配空间,选择“新建简单卷”

     t- 按照向导设置分区大小、分配驱动器号、选择文件系统(如NTFS)并进行格式化

     重复此步骤,直到所有需要的分区都创建完毕

     4.调整现有分区(高级操作): t- 如果需要调整现有分区的大小或合并分区,可以使用第三方分区工具(如EaseUS Partition Master、DiskGenius等)

    这些工具需要在虚拟机内安装并谨慎操作,以防数据丢失

     在使用第三方工具之前,务必备份重要数据

     六、分区后的维护与管理 磁盘分区完成后,持续的维护与管理同样重要

    这包括定期备份、监控性能、优化存储和更新与升级等方面

     1.定期备份:使用VMware快照功能或第三方备份软件,定期备份虚拟机状态和数据

    这有助于在数据丢失或系统崩溃时快速恢复

     2.监控性能:利用VMware的性能监控工具,定期检查虚拟机的CPU、内存、磁盘I/O等性能指标

    确保分区策略符合当前负载需求,并根据需要进行调整

     3.优化存储:根据应用需求,适时清理不必要的文件,使用压缩技术减少存储空间占用

    这有助于提升虚拟机的存储性能和响应速度

     4.更新与升级:保持VMware软件、操作系统及所有应用程序的更新

    这有助于获取最新的性能优化和安全补丁,提升虚拟机的安全性和稳定性

     七、案例分析:使用傲梅分区助手进行磁盘分区 傲梅分区助手是一款功能强大的磁盘管理工具,支持在Windows环境下对虚拟机磁盘进行分区操作

    以下是使用傲梅分区助手进行VMware虚拟机磁盘分区的具体步骤: 1.制作WinPE启动U盘: t- 将空白U盘连接到另一台可以正常启动的Windows计算机

     在该电脑上下载、安装并启动傲梅分区助手

     单击“制作启动光盘”并点击“下一步”继续

     t- 在启动光盘制作向导中选择“USB启动设备”,然后单击“执行”

    注意:U盘将被格式化,因此请提前备份U盘数据

     操作完成后单击“完成”

     2.创建并配置虚拟机: 下载并安装好VMware虚拟机软件

     打开VMware软件,选择“创建新的虚拟机”

     t- 按照向导完成虚拟机的创建过程,包括选择操作系统类型、命名虚拟机、设置磁盘容量等

     t- 在虚拟机配置中,添加之前制作的WinPE启动U盘作为虚拟机的一个硬盘

     3.启动虚拟机并进入WinPE环境: t- 从固件开启虚拟机,在启动管理器中选择从WinPE启动U盘启动虚拟机

     t- 启动完成后,将进入WinPE环境,此时可以看到傲梅分区助手已经加载

     4.进行磁盘分区操作: 在WinPE环境中,启动傲梅分区助手

     t- 右键单击虚拟机中的未分配空间或有多余空间的分区,选择“创建分区”

     设置分区大小、卷标等参数,然后点击“确认”

     t- 返回主界面,点击“提交”以查看操作预览,无误后点击“执行”开始创建磁盘分区

     重复以上步骤,直到所有需要的分区都创建完毕

     八、结论 合理分区是VMware虚拟机高效运行的关键

    通过明确需求、科学规划、精心实施以及持续的维护管理,可以确保虚拟机在有限的资源下发挥最大效能,同时保障数据安全与系统稳定性

    无论是初学者还是资深管理员,都应掌握分区的基本原则和技巧,以应对不同场景下的虚拟化需求

     本文详细介绍了VMware虚拟机磁盘分配的全过程,包括理解磁盘分区的基本概念、VMware虚拟机磁盘分配前的准备、创建并配置虚拟机、VMware虚拟机磁盘分配策略、实施步骤以及分区后的维护与管理等方面

    希望读者通过本文的学习和实践,能够掌握VMware虚拟机磁盘分配的关键技能,为虚拟化的高效运行提供有力保障

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道